Time Capsule With My Macbook Pro

I am planning on buying the 1 tb time capsule and I am wondering on if it will be sufficient to cover the entire house, From what I hear they are capable of getting a good range but have the ability to be expanded with the airport express. I am in a 6500 square foot house and need it all to be covered! It would be great if I could also have the basement covered on top of that, So could you tell me the range your getting and the best place to place it eg top floor, main floor or basement
Basically will cover around 8400 square feet alone if not how many other air port express units will I need to buy

Mark,
There are other factors other then space to cover to take in to consideration such as are your walls and ceilings concrete? Is your studding metal? How many floors are in your house? These are all very important. Also if you have an older Macbook Pro pre Wireless N note that the signal will not be as strong because it will not be able to take full advantage of the N technology. I would suggest at least 2 Airport Express' to work alongside your Time capsule to guarantee that you are getting maximum coverage throughout your house.     I am looking at the option of picking up a new USB 3.0 external drive (e.g. Toshiba Canvio Basics 2TB or Slim 500 GB) and plugging it into the (unused) USB port of the Time Capsule for my MBP Time Machine backup.  Will this work?
    Yes it will.. but slow.. very very slow.
    I imagine that MBP Time Machine setup will show 2 drives to back up to and I would simply select the second/USB drive as backup.
    Correct.
    If this setup works, I am also wondering if I should do the initial backup via USB 3.0 without the Time Capsule intermediary to speed up the process.  My Time Capsule doesn't sport a USB 3.0 port, but the new MBP and USB drive will.
    Sadly no, that is not possible.. Time Machine does not work the same way on network drives cf local drives.. you just have to live with the very slow backup.
    So of course this is also impossible.
    Also, can I switch back and forth between using Time Machine using 1) Time Capsule with USB drive connected for wireless backups at home and occassionally plugging the 2) same USB 3.0 drive directly into the MBP for on the road backups?
    But you can buy a second USB drive and take it with you.. you can setup two different locations for backups and TM will recognise when the USB drive is plugged in.
    You could also use CCC and create a bootable drive image.. which will get you backup and running in a few minutes cf TM which can takes several hours of absolute brain beating. CCC backups means you are more likely to recover files than simply using one backup utility. You can also use CCC to the USB drive at home.. now and then.

  • Airport/Time Capsule - Slow via macbook pro wifi but fast via wired iMac

    My wired imac that connects to the time capsule reads about 17mbs. But when I do the speed test that is connected wirelessly it runs at 2mbs. does anybody have any clue on what I am doing wrong? or why the speeds are so slow via my macbook?

    KenRN wrote:
    does anybody have any clue on what I am doing wrong?
    i'm not sure you're doing anything wrong. for starters, a hardwired (gigabit 1000 mbps) connection is way faster than wireless-N (at best 300 mbps).
    you could try if changing the channel your wireless network is broadcasting on brings about a bump in speed. you might be suffering from _*wireless interference*_.
    perhaps one of your neighbor's wireless networks is interfering with yours. download iStumbler and note the channels of the other networks in your vicinity. select a channel that is as far away from those as possible.

  • Is there any way to connect time capsule to a MacBook Pro directly via USB. I have a large amount of data that I want to back up and it is taking a very long time (35GB is taking 3 hrs, I have 2TB if files in total)...)?

    Perhaps via USB. I have a large amount of data that I want to back up and it is taking a very long time (35GB is taking 3 hrs, I have 2TB if files in total)...? I want to use TimeCapsule as back-up for an archive which is curently stored on a 2 TB WESC HD. 

    No, you cannot backup via direct usb connection..
    But gigabit ethernet is much faster anyway.. are you connected directly by ethernet?
    Is the drive you are backing up from plugged into the TC? That will slow it down something chronic.. plug that drive in by its fastest connection method.. WESC sorry I have no idea. If ethernet use that.. otherwise USB direct to the computer.. always think what way the files come and go.. but since you are copying from the computer everything has to go that way.. it makes things slower if they go over the same cable.. if you catch the drift.
